Henry Brown 1786 – 1860 – Genealogical Records

Birth Date: 31 Jul 1786

Birth Location: Cumberland, Providence, Rhode Island, USA

Death Date: 6 Dec 1860

Death Location: Cumberland, Providence, Rhode Island, USA

Father: Elihu Brown

Mother: Sarah Arnold

Spouse(s): Sarah Vose

Children(s): George Brown, Darwin Brown, James Brown, William Brown, George Brown, Sarah Brown, Stephen Brown, Lucy Brown

1786 marked the beginning of Henry Brown's life in Cumberland, Providence, Rhode Island, USA, to parents Elihu Brown and Sarah Arnold. Eventually, Henry Brown married Sarah Vose, and they welcomed George W Brown, Darwin Mason Brown, James A Brown, William Alonzo Brown, George Augustus Brown, Sarah Jane Brown, Stephen Henry Brown and Lucy Maria Brown. Henry Brown passed in 1860 at Cumberland, Providence, Rhode Island, USA.
